Rated 5 out of 5 stars 02/14/23 Full Review Frances H Interesting biopic of a notorious cop turned bank robber, a story I vaguely remember from long ago. Thomas Jane does quite a good job as the title character.       Movie Info

      Synopsis In apartheid-era South Africa, a man (Thomas Jane) robs banks while maintaining his job as a police captain.
      Director
      Bronwen Hughes
      Distributor
      Newmarket Film Group
      Production Co
      Seven Arts Pictures, Kismet Film Company
      Rating
      R (Some Sensuality|Some Nudity|Language|Violence)
      Genre
      Drama, History
      Original Language
      Afrikaans
      Release Date (Theaters)
      Sep 6, 2003, Original
      Release Date (Streaming)
      Dec 22, 2016
      Box Office (Gross USA)
      $19.1K
      Sound Mix
      Surround
